• 完整SpringBoot Cache整合redis缓存(二)

    时间:2024-01-25 12:45:17

    缓存注解概念名称解释Cache缓存接口,定义缓存操作。实现有:RedisCache、EhCacheCache、ConcurrentMapCache等Cach...

  • Ion内存的带cahce与不带cache问题分享

    时间:2024-01-25 08:33:51

    Ion内存的带cahce与不带cache问题分享 一次开发中,遇到一个问题:YUV图像(由本地磁盘文件读到ION内存中)缩放时,对于缩放模块的输入源来说,使用...

  • 深入理解Postgres中的cache

    时间:2024-01-23 20:00:08

    众所周知,缓存是提高数据库性能的一个重要手段。本文着重讲一讲PostgreSQL中的缓存相关的东西。当然万变不离其宗,原理都是共同的,理解了这些,你也很容易把它运用到其它数据库中。What is a cache and why do we need one不同的计算机组件运行的速度是不一样的,他们的...

  • selenium之 坑:点击后页面刷新重新获取刷新前的页面(StaleElementReferenceException: Message: Element not found in the cache...)

    时间:2024-01-21 13:52:06

    “我循环去点击一列链接,但是只能点到第一个,第二个就失败了,为什么?”。原因就在这里:你点击第二个时已经是新页面,当然找不到之前页面的元素。这时,他会问“可是明明元...

  • mybatis下报错:元素类型为 "mapper" 的内容必须匹配 "(cache-ref|cache|resultMap*|parameterMap

    时间:2024-01-21 11:30:26

    今天使用别人的代码报错,但是有时又不报错原来是配置文件的顺序要遵守注意 "必须匹配" 四个字, 其意味着顺序很重要, 必须要一致,试试将 resultMap 中各元素的顺序修改为和错误信息中属性出现的顺序,修改一下顺序就好了。

  • 005-优化web请求一-gzip压缩、http缓存控制和缓存校验[Pragma、Expires、Cache-Control、max-age、Last-Modified、用户刷新访问、避免过度304]

    时间:2024-01-21 10:50:01

    优化Web应用的典型技术:缓存控制头信息、Gzip、应用缓存、ETag、反应型技术【异步方法调用和WebSocket】一、模板缓存spring.thymeleaf.cache=truespring.messages.cache-duration=二、Gzip压缩Gzip是一种能够被浏览器直接理解的压...

  • MySQL 5.6下table_open_cache参数合理配置详解

    时间:2024-01-20 12:06:17

    table_open_cache指定表高速缓存的大小。每当MySQL访问一个表时,如果在表缓冲区中还有空间,该表就被打开并放入其中,这样可以更快地访问表内容。通过检查峰值时间的状态值Open_tables和Opened_tables,可以决定是否需要增加table_open_cache的值。如果你发...

  • Spring Boot (24) 使用Spring Cache集成Redis

    时间:2024-01-16 18:58:15

    Spring 3.1引入了基于注解(annotation)的缓存(cache)技术,它本质不是一个具体的缓存实现方案,而是一个对缓存使用的抽象,通过在既有代码中添加少量它定义的个助攻annotation,就能够达到缓存方法的返回对象的效果。特点具备相当好的灵活性,不仅能够使用SpEL来定义缓存的ke...

  • 【Spring】17、spring cache 与redis缓存整合

    时间:2024-01-16 18:52:52

    spring cache,基本能够满足一般应用对缓存的需求,但现实总是很复杂,当你的用户量上去或者性能跟不上,总需要进行扩展,这个时候你或许对其提供的内存缓存不满意了,因为其不支持高可用性,也不具备持久化数据能力,这个时候,你就需要自定义你的缓存方案了,还好,spring 也想到了这一点。本篇文章采...

  • SpringBoot 结合 Spring Cache 操作 Redis 实现数据缓存

    时间:2024-01-16 18:44:29

    系统环境:Redis 版本:5.0.7SpringBoot 版本:2.2.2.RELEASE参考地址:Redus 官方网址:https://redis.io/博文示例项目 Github 地址:https://github.com/my-dlq/blog-example/tree/master/spr...

  • 使用Spring Cache集成Redis

    时间:2024-01-16 18:40:06

    SpringBoot 是为了简化 Spring 应用的创建、运行、调试、部署等一系列问题而诞生的产物,自动装配的特性让我们可以更好的关注业务本身而不是外部的XML配置,我们只需遵循规范,引入相关的依赖就可以轻易的搭建出一个 WEB 工程Spring 3.1 引入了激动人心的基于注释(annotati...

  • JAVA 框架 Spring Cache For Redis.

    时间:2024-01-16 18:38:37

    一、概述缓存(Caching)可以存储经常会用到的信息,这样每次需要的时候,这些信息都是立即可用的。常用的缓存数据库:Redis   使用内存存储(in-memory)的非关系数据库,字符串、列表、集合、散列表、有序集合,每种数据类型都有自己的专属命令。另外还有批量操作(bulk operation...

  • SpringBoot--使用Spring Cache整合redis

    时间:2024-01-16 18:34:37

    一、简介Spring Cache是Spring对缓存的封装,适用于 EHCache、Redis、Guava等缓存技术。二、作用主要是可以使用注解的方式来处理缓存,例如,我们使用redis缓存时,查询数据,如果查询到,会判断查到的结果是否为空,如果不为空,则会将结果存入redis缓存,此处需要一层判断...

  • spring cache整合redis

    时间:2024-01-16 18:31:07

    在项目中,我们经常需要将一些常用的数据使用缓存起来,避免频繁的查询数据库造成效率低下。spring 为我们提供了一套基于注解的缓存实现,方便我们实际的开发。我们可以扩展spring的cache接口以达到使用redis来做缓存的效果。步骤:1.编写一个类用于实现   org.springframewo...

  • Linux内存管理机制中buffer和cache的区别

    时间:2024-01-14 11:21:11

    Linux内存管理机制中buffer和cache的区别理解linux内存管理,需要深入了解linux内存的各个参数含义和规则,下面介绍一下Linux操作系统中内存buffer和cache的区别。Freefree 命令相对于top 提供了更简洁的查看系统内存使用情况:[root@blliu ~]# f...

  • LRU Cache

    时间:2024-01-13 20:34:44

    LRU Cache题目链接:https://oj.leetcode.com/problems/lru-cache/Design and implement a data structure for Least Recently Used (LRU) cache. It should support ...

  • web性能优化之:no-cache与must-revalidate深入探究

    时间:2024-01-13 14:04:31

    引言稍微了解HTTP协议的前端同学,相比对Cache-Control不会感到陌生,性能优化时经常都会跟它打交道。常见的值有有private、public、no-store、no-cache、must-revalidate、max-age等。各个取值所代表的含义,网上总结挺多的,这里就不打算再进行逐一...

  • [Java 缓存] Java Cache之 Guava Cache的简单应用.

    时间:2024-01-12 20:21:53

    前言今天第一次使用MarkDown的形式发博客. 准备记录一下自己对Guava Cache的认识及项目中的实际使用经验.一: 什么是GuavaGuava工程包含了若干被Google的 Java项目广泛依赖 的核心库,例如:集合 [collections] 、缓存 [caching] 、原生类型支持 ...

  • Curator Recipes(Cache&Counter)

    时间:2024-01-12 14:27:41

    Cache路径缓存(Path Cache)监视一个ZNode,当子节点增加、更新、删除改变状态时,路径缓存会在本地保存当前子节点及其数据和状态。public PathChildrenCache(CuratorFramework client, Stri...

  • JVM虚拟机20:内存区域详解(Eden Space、Survivor Space、Old Gen、Code Cache和Perm Gen)

    时间:2024-01-12 12:18:10

    1.内存区域划分根据我们之前介绍的垃圾收集算法,限定商用虚拟机基本都采用分代收集算法进行垃圾回收。根据对象的生命周期的不同将内存划分为几块,然后根据各块的特点采用最适当的收集算法。大批对象死去、少量对象存活的,使用复制算法,复制成本低;对象存活率高、没有额外空间进行分配担保的,采用标记-清除算法或者...